What is the thoracic surgeon doing?

thoracic surgeons, sometimes called cardiotoracic surgeons or cardiovascular thoracic surgeons, are licensed doctors who perform surgery from the human body known as chest . Chest , a Greek word that means a "breast" contains an area between the neck and the abdomen. The thoracic surgeon works on the organs contained in the chest, specifically on the heart and lungs. The thoracic surgeon focuses only on one area of ​​the body and does not give up in many other areas where a general surgeon would go.

thoracic surgeons are primarily responsible for performing cardiac surgery to ensure proper blood supply to the heart. They ensure that the heart valves work properly and also control diseases, which means that they can also perform heart transplants. A thoracic surgeon can implant a pacemaker, an electrical device that keeps the heart beating a regular plan. They treat, diagnose and perform after care for patients who receive these services.

Cardiovascular thoracic surgeon can also focus on lung and esophageal areas, providing lung cancer treatment, emphysema and damage caused by gastroesophageal reflux. Lung transplantation and removal of tumors from the chest wall are also an empire of cardiovascular chest surgeon. In addition to performing surgery, thoracic surgeons can also work in research or education.

thoracic surgeons with special training can also handle congenital heart defects in children. The thoracic surgeon, who works with children, must have special training in pediatric care.
